Transaction caae79a982fd71c8bd0dfb1ee40f011132ae5a8687691ca542a0810ee12e07c3

1 Input
2 Outputs
  • caae79a982fd71c8bd0dfb1ee40f011132ae5a8687691ca542a0810ee12e07c3:0
  • value  85510000
    address  1CUaEM9rXsCjyb6fQV9dCSLfJexCuy87pu
  • caae79a982fd71c8bd0dfb1ee40f011132ae5a8687691ca542a0810ee12e07c3:1
  • value  21586284000
    address  16koCYQd5w1BiNzGefKSuD5Q979QRQZqCV